> On Mon, 2008-03-17 at 13:48 +0100, Thomas Besser wrote:
> > Hadn't time to test the fixed kvm/62+dfsg-3 source package last week, as
> > today already the next kvm version is available in unstable.
> >
> > Unfortunately with the old recently fixed bug (dependency etherboot does
> > not exist in amd64) in source package.
>
> I'm building the arch-all package kvm-data on i386. This seems the only
> way to get the etherboot files. You can build only the arch-dependant
> part and use the kvm-data package from the debian archive.

Could you please tell me how to do this!?

Tried to build kvm_63+dfsg-2 today on amd64, with "apt-src install --build 
kvm". Still error from unsatisfied dependancy 'etherboot'. On amd64 kvm can 
not be build.

IMO this is a very poor state for the kvm package. I don't need etherboot in 
conjunction with kvm, so why kvm has to depend on it?
